Shahpur - Kalka, Panchkula

Shahpur is a village situated in the Kalka tehsil of Panchkula district, Haryana. It is located approximately 20 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kalka and around 40 km from the district headquarters in Panchkula. Shahpur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Shahpur is 056946. The village covers a total geographical area of 118 hectares and falls under the 134102 pincode. Baddi is the nearest town.

Shahp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kalka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Ambala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Shahpur

According to the 2011 Census, Shahpur village had a total population of 740 people, including 383 males and 357 females, living in 146 households. The sex ratio was 932 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 76.57%, with male literacy at 81.31% and female literacy at 71.52%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 201.

Transport and Connectivity of Shahpur

Shahpur is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Shahpur.
